The container freight market entered May with a textbook bifurcation, and the tape now reads as two distinct trades. On the Trans-Pacific eastbound, carriers pushed through the most aggressive surcharge stack of **** to date: MSC’s Asia–US East Coast Emergency Fuel Surcharge climbed from $*** to $***/FEU effective May *; CMA CGM imposed a blanket $*,***/FEU Peak Season Surcharge across the lane; ZIM layered an $***/container New Bunker Factor. On Asia–Europe, the curve is moving the other way, with Far East–North Europe down ** per cent month-on-month and Far East–Mediterranean down ** per cent as carriers rotate capacity to defend volume on Cape-routed strings.
